91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

MongoDB數據塊的遷移過程是什么

小億
87
2024-04-19 15:31:15
欄目: 云計算

MongoDB的數據塊遷移是指在數據分片集合中,當數據塊需要在不同的分片之間遷移時的過程。數據塊遷移通常發生在數據分片的rebalance過程中,以確保數據在各個分片之間分布均勻,避免熱點數據集中在某個分片上導致負載不均衡的情況。

數據塊遷移的過程通常包括以下步驟:

  1. 數據塊劃分:數據集合根據指定的shard key進行劃分,每個數據塊都有一個唯一標識符和所屬的分片信息。
  2. 節點選擇:根據數據塊的分片信息,確定數據塊需要遷移的源分片和目標分片。
  3. 數據遷移:將數據塊從源分片上復制到目標分片上,確保數據的一致性和完整性。
  4. 數據重定向:更新數據塊的元數據信息,確保客戶端訪問時能夠正確路由到目標分片上。
  5. 數據塊確認:確認數據塊已經成功遷移并且在目標分片上可用。

數據塊的遷移是一個自動化的過程,由MongoDB內部的分片管理器進行調度和執行。在數據塊遷移過程中,MongoDB會保證數據的一致性和可用性,確保應用程序可以繼續正常訪問數據。如果數據塊遷移失敗或出現異常,MongoDB會進行相應的處理,比如重新嘗試數據塊遷移或者恢復源分片的數據。

0
玛沁县| 开远市| 拉萨市| 阳城县| 辽宁省| 兰坪| 密云县| 苗栗县| 襄汾县| 化州市| 钦州市| 江川县| 四川省| 通城县| 抚州市| 晋江市| 内丘县| 田林县| 化隆| 奈曼旗| 托克逊县| 得荣县| 怀远县| 泽州县| 清丰县| 西乌| 遂昌县| 涪陵区| 麻栗坡县| 兴化市| 吴川市| 黄平县| 府谷县| 清涧县| 和政县| 城固县| 阆中市| 芜湖县| 静乐县| 巴彦淖尔市| 伊宁市|